About Jambani Village

Jambani is a small village in Kashipur tehsil, in the district of Puruliya, West Bengal.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 8, made up of 4 males and 4 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 1,000 females per 1000 males. The village covers 85 hectares hectares. Its pincode is 723168, shared with the other villages in the same post office area.
